Here we will show you how to count by 2899, discuss counting by 2899 patterns, and tell you why knowing how to count by 2899 matters. To start off, note that Count by 2899 means counting in 2899s, or count by two thousand eight hundred ninety-nines, and it is also called skip counting by 2899.
How to count by 2899
Normally, we would count by 1 like this: 1, 2, 3, 4, etc., but when we count by 2899, we count 2899, 5798, 8697, 11596, and so on.
In other words, to count in intervals of 2899 or skip counting by 2899, we start with 2899 and then add 2899 to get the next number, and then continue adding 2899 to the previous number to keep counting by 2899, like this:
2899
2899 + 2899 = 5798
5798 + 2899 = 8697
8697 + 2899 = 11596
11596 + 2899 = 14495
...

Count by 2899 Patterns
We organized the Skip Counting by 2899s Chart above in 10 rows and 10 columns so you can easily identify patterns.
Skip counting always creates patterns. Figuring out these patterns may help you if want to count by 2899, but don't have the Counting by 2899s Chart above. Obviously, one pattern with counting by 2899s is that the number increases by 2899.
Furthermore, if you look at each row above, each number in the row has the same last digit (ones place). That means that every tenth number has the same last digit.
If you look down the columns, you will see that the last digit (ones place) repeats itself in blocks of 10 over and over. The pattern of the last digit when you count by 2899 goes 9, 8, 7, 6, 5, 4, 3, 2, 1, 0 and 9, 8, 7, 6, 5, 4, 3, 2, 1, 0 and so on for as long as you count by 2899.
